Regarding the fan-out changes in the Hailnote dispatcher: the backpressure limits here are security-relevant, since an attacker who can trigger unbounded fan-out could exhaust worker memory and delay delivery of alert-class notifications. The new design bounds in-flight messages per tenant and applies a global ceiling, with shedding rather than queuing past the cap. I'd ask you to verify that none of these limits can be raised via tenant-supplied configuration — they are compile-time only. For your review, the proposed limits are as follows.

tuning constants:
RATE_LIMITS = {
    "wenwyn": 5,
    "druael": 1,
}

## Deploy Step 2 — Graphvane Setup

Graphvane renders the dependency graph visualizer the support team uses to trace package issues. After pulling the latest image, copy `env.sample` to `.env` and set the graph database host and the render cache size. The visualizer cannot query the graph store anonymously, so the last required entry is the database credential. Add it on the line directly after the cache settings:

vault entry, yadug-yahig: VAULT_KEY8=0123db84

Hey, welcome to the Pingloft on-call rotation! Quick heads-up on webhook delivery: we retry failed sends five times with exponential backoff, capped at 15 minutes. After that, the event lands in the dead-letter queue and needs a manual replay. Don't panic if you see retry spikes overnight — usually a customer endpoint flaking. Full retry semantics and replay steps are documented here:

wiki page, bagug-kajof: https://jira.tolvaqsys.internal/browse/pages/display/display/6db0

Q3 Planning Note — Training Budget

Welcome aboard! Quick heads-up on next year's training spend. We're proposing a modest bump for the Larkspine team, mostly for certification renewals and the new Quellbase tooling workshops. Priya ran the numbers and thinks we can cover it by trimming the conference travel line — nobody misses the Thornvale summit anyway. The L&D committee meets early January, so you'll want a position before then. Rough split so far: 60% technical, 40% leadership. One more thing you should see before the committee meeting.

board note of yahof-bagag: Only 5 of the 80 pilot accounts renewed Wenwyn, so a churn review is set for April 1.